Mr Amit Kumar
Amit Kumar is an Indian Business executive. Currently he is the CEO of OLX Group in India. He has spent more than a decade building consumer businesses in Asia, Africa and Europe. His interests are in building scalable platforms which digitally enable SME's grow their businesses. He has also been selected by Stanford University in its SEED program in the year 2020 amongst professionals across the world to help businesses grow.
Amit is an avid reader and likes to read about evolutionary psychology.

Career[edit]
Amit started his career with FMCG major Britannia in 2006. He spent almost 3 years with Britannia in various sales and marketing functions. These were formative stages of his career where he developed a deep understanding of consumer products, deep distribution and supply chain in a large country like India.
Amit's journey in digital businesses started with Times internet limited in 2011. Amit learnt the basics of Product management, Marketing, Fund raising and investor management with the Times Group.
Amit's startup journey started with Rocket Internet's India investment (Jabon.com). Amit spent almost two and a half years between 2012 and 2014, building the marketplace business and platform for Jabong. Here Amit showcased his ability to build things grounds up from scratch.
